Rice helps No. 1 UCLA beat Hawaii 70-49 in final day of Rainbow Wahine Showdown
Kiki Rice scored 14 of her 21 points before halftime to lead No. 1 UCLA to a 70-49 win over Hawaii on Sunday in the final day of the Rainbow Wahine Showdown. Lauren Betts added 18 points but saw her string of five straight double-doubles end. Gabriela Jacquez had 11 points and seven rebounds for the Bruins (8-0).

Davis’ 24, Graham’s winner lead Hofstra over Arkansas State, 68-66 at Baha Mar Hoops
Cruz Davis scored 24 points to lead Hofstra and Michael Graham hit the game-winning layup with two seconds remaining as the Pride took down Arkansas State 68-66 on Sunday night at Baha Mar Hoops. Davis added five rebounds and three steals for the Pride (6-3). Graham added 14 points while finishing 7 of 8 from the floor and grabbed 12 rebounds.

Freemantle scores 17, McKnight 14 as No. 22 Xavier holds on to beat SC State
Zach Freemantle scored 17 points, Dayvion McKnight scored 13 of his 14 in the second half and Trey Green made 4 of 4 from the free-throw line in the final 12 seconds to help No. 22 Xavier hold on for a 71-68 win over South Carolina State on Sunday night. Xavier (7-1) opened the season with six consecutive wins before a 78-53 loss to Michigan on Thursday in the championship game at the Fort Myers Tip-Off. Xavier used a 14-2 run to take its biggest lead of the game at 58-45 when Jerome Hunter, who finished with 10 points, made a layup with 5:38 remaining.
